Transaction 35fe3311911e55b849c034023c9b1477815a30e19905d8edec0e4b8ea8884436
1 Input
2 Outputs
- 35fe3311911e55b849c034023c9b1477815a30e19905d8edec0e4b8ea8884436:0
- 35fe3311911e55b849c034023c9b1477815a30e19905d8edec0e4b8ea8884436:1
value 573329
address 1Cikv6Uhw46osrizmuCBuNzerCyjwTsrz8
value 183467768
address 31wpB9weXg1u3yjLqbk4XHVkwQPKBkHxjZ